Intended Use: To apply for an Idaho title for residents of Idaho
Intended Users: This form is intended to be used by Idaho financial agencies registered with the Idaho Department of
Finance, licensed Idaho manufactured home dealers, out of state dealerships and financial agencies, and private party
sales to Idaho residents when the sale is conducted outside of the State of Idaho.
For signatures, remember:
If an agent signs this form for any applicant's signature, either the original document appointing the agent (e.g., power
of attorney) or a copy verified to be a true copy of the original must be attached. The power of attorney must include a
complete vehicle/vessel description and be signed by the grantor.
The applicant's signature must be witnessed by the dealer or financial agency or it will not be processed.
